See Every ConfirmQ Workflow in Action
Explore every major workflow inside ConfirmQ and help merchants understand exactly how the app connects WhatsApp, verifies orders, tracks shipments, automates communication, detects risky customers, and turns store activity into actionable reports.
Connect WhatsApp in Minutes
Connect the WhatsApp number you want to use for customer communication and start automating order updates from your own business number.
Add the app to your Shopify store and open the dashboard after installation.
Go to Settings to manage your WhatsApp connection, account details, and session status.
Connect your WhatsApp number securely from your phone using the QR code shown in the app.
Once connected, the app shows the linked number and uses it for customer-facing communication.
Manage the Active Number with Full Control
Settings is not just for setup. It also gives merchants control over the active connection and quick access to key parts of the app.
See whether your number is connected and which number is currently being used for outgoing WhatsApp messages.
If your store operations change, you can switch the connected number without rebuilding your workflows.
End the session at any time if you want to reconnect, change devices, or secure your current setup.
Jump directly from Settings to Messages, Shipments, Reports, or Flows for faster daily operations.
Confirm Orders Before Dispatch
ConfirmQ sends a WhatsApp confirmation request immediately after a new order is placed, helping merchants verify customer intent before shipping.
A new order is created on your Shopify store.
The customer receives clear confirm or cancel options directly on WhatsApp.
Your team can see who confirmed, cancelled, or ignored the order.
Repeat buyers with more order history become easier to recognize, helping your team prioritize trusted customers faster.
Track Responses and Build Better Fulfillment Decisions
Order confirmation is more than a message. It becomes a decision layer that helps merchants understand which orders are safe to fulfill first.
Track the customer’s reply inside the app without manually checking WhatsApp chats.
Order tags such as confirmed status help your internal team understand order readiness faster.
Star customers with multiple orders can be recognized as stronger fulfillment candidates.
By combining confirmations and customer history, stores can reduce waste and focus on higher-intent orders.
Customize Every Customer and Admin Message
ConfirmQ lets merchants configure WhatsApp messages for each important order event and review a live preview before saving changes.
Customize messages for Order Confirmation, Fulfillment, Cancellation, and Abandoned Cart Recovery.
Insert variables like customer name, order number, items, total, address, phone, checkout URL, tracking number, tracking URL, and courier name where relevant.
Each message editor includes a message preview so merchants can see how the final WhatsApp message will look before sending it to customers.
Each message type has its own editor, toggle status, and Save All workflow so store teams can manage messaging with precision.
Send Automatic Replies After Customer Actions
When a customer confirms or cancels through WhatsApp, ConfirmQ can immediately send a follow-up response without manual effort.
Automatically send a Confirmation Reply or Cancellation Reply after a customer responds to a WhatsApp poll.
These messages reassure customers that their action has been received and explain what happens next.
Store teams no longer need to follow up manually for common response-based communication.
Keep Your Team Informed with Admin Alerts
ConfirmQ does not only message customers. It also sends operational alerts to your admin numbers so the team knows what is happening in real time.
Notify admins when a new order is placed, along with useful order details such as customer, phone, items, total, and address.
Let your team know when a customer confirms an order through WhatsApp.
Send an admin message when a customer cancels via poll so your staff can react quickly.
Use dedicated admin messages for customer confirmation and cancellation events triggered through the poll flow.
Protect the Store with Security Alerts
Security Alerts help your team react immediately when risky or blocked customers attempt to place a new order.
This alert can notify admins when a blocked customer places a new order.
Use variables like customer name, phone, order number, items, total, and address to give the team enough context immediately.
The alert helps staff review the order carefully before any shipment action is taken.
Track Shipments and Assign Riders
Manage courier status, tracking links, message templates, and rider assignment from one shipment screen.
Add courier details, order number, tracking link, customer name, and phone number inside the shipment form.
Add a tag like rider:zain to the order and ConfirmQ can auto-fill the rider name in shipments.
Monitor dispatched, in transit, out for delivery, delivered, and failed shipment states from one organized table.
Keep customers informed while your internal team tracks progress and exceptions.
Use Ready Templates for Delivery Updates
ConfirmQ supports shipment notification templates so merchants can quickly send relevant customer updates during delivery operations.
Choose templates like Dispatched, Out for Delivery, Delivered, Delayed, Failed, or Contact Request.
See the exact WhatsApp message before sending, including tracking and courier-related information.
This helps customers know whether the shipment is moving, delayed, completed, or requires a delivery response.
Send Manual Shipment Messages When Needed
In addition to structured shipment updates, ConfirmQ also allows the team to send a custom WhatsApp message directly from the shipment workflow.
Choose a shipment record and send a custom WhatsApp message to the customer when needed.
Start from predefined intents like Dispatch, Out for Delivery, Delivered, Delayed, Failed, or Contact Request.
Adjust the wording for special delivery situations, rider contact coordination, or customer clarification requests.
Start with Flexible Flow Triggers
ConfirmQ Flows allow merchants to build WhatsApp automations around real store and customer events.
Start by defining the purpose of the flow so your team knows what it does.
Select a trigger such as Order Created, Order Fulfilled, Order Cancelled, Abandoned Cart, Customer Confirmed, or Customer Cancelled.
Once the trigger and steps are ready, merchants can activate the automation and let ConfirmQ handle the process.
Build Multi-Step Automations with Real Actions
Each flow can contain multiple step types, allowing merchants to automate far more than a simple single message.
Automatically send a discount code to the customer, using variables like customer name and discount code inside the message.
Send a WhatsApp message with optional image upload, image URL, shop URL, and variable-based personalization.
Flows can also include Wait steps, Condition-based branching, and Notify Admin actions depending on the workflow.
Each step includes a preview area so merchants can review the outgoing message structure before saving the flow.
Track Every Automation Run with Execution Logs
ConfirmQ does not just run flows. It also shows how each automation performed, so merchants can audit and improve workflows over time.
See when the flow started, which trigger was used, and how many steps were completed.
Track each step type, status, message, and timestamp for completed automations.
Logs help merchants understand what worked, what was sent, and where to improve the automation sequence.
Detect Fake & Risky Orders Before Shipping
Stop losses before they happen. ConfirmQ analyzes customer behavior, delivery history, and order patterns to help you identify risky customers before fulfillment.
Track cancellations, returns, failed deliveries, and confirmation behavior automatically.
Each customer is assigned a real-time risk score from 0–100 for fast decision-making.
Identify high-risk COD customers before dispatch and reduce delivery failures.
Block, review, or proceed with confidence based on real data — not guesswork.
Customer Risk Profiles
Get a complete overview of every customer before processing their order.
Customers are automatically categorized as Low, Medium, High, or Critical risk.
View total orders, cancellations, returns, and WhatsApp confirmations in one place.
Analyze failed deliveries, COD success rate, and unconfirmed orders.
Flag risky customers with notes so your team stays informed before dispatch.
Prevent future losses by blocking customers with repeated fraud or abuse patterns.
Returned Orders Management
Track, analyze, and reduce return-based losses with full visibility.
View all returned orders with customer details, reasons, and dates.
Add returned orders manually to improve risk scoring accuracy.
Spot customers who frequently return orders and cause losses.
Avoid shipping to customers with high return probability.
Smart Detection Rules
Automatically detect risky customers using intelligent rule-based scoring.
Identify customers placing multiple orders with the same number.
Detect customers with high cancellation or return rates.
Flag customers who ignore confirmation requests repeatedly.
Identify customers misusing Cash on Delivery orders.
Detect fake names, incomplete addresses, and unusual behaviors.
Multiple rules work together to generate accurate risk scores.
Track Every Message and Customer Response
See confirmation results, failed messages, total logs, repeat buyers, and detailed customer response history from one organized view.
View sent, failed, confirmed, cancelled, and total log counts at a glance.
Review who confirmed or cancelled and when each response was received.
Spot repeat buyers and customers with stronger store history.
Use the complete message log to review orders, shipments, flows, discounts, and cart recovery activity.
Turn Store Activity into Clear Reports
Analyze orders, revenue, payment methods, losses, fulfillment status, and return impact through one business-focused reporting view.
See total orders, total revenue, confirmed, cancelled, fulfilled, paid, and returned values from one dashboard.
Track cancelled loss, returns loss, and total expense to understand where profit is affected.
Analyze payment methods, revenue trends, daily order patterns, and detailed order rows with filtering support.
Use report export options for deeper internal analysis and business reporting.
